If you or a loved one is facing a respiratory condition — severe pneumonia, COPD, asthma, lung cancer, or respiratory failure — the Department of Respiratory Medicine at Xijing Hospital is a key center for respiratory disease diagnosis and treatment in Northwest China.
The department operates two wards (South and North) with 77 beds (34 in the South ward, 43 in the North ward), with nearly 30,000 outpatient visits per year, more than 3,000 inpatient admissions, of which over 600 are critical respiratory care patients.
Ranked 3rd in Northwest China on the Youlai Doctor reputation list for respiratory medicine, the team includes 4 chief/associate chief physicians, 11 attending physicians, and 4 chief nurses, including 2 with doctoral degrees and 5 with master's degrees.

Equipment
- Pulmonary function laboratory and electronic bronchoscopy suite
- OLYMPUS electronic bronchoscope, autofluorescence bronchoscope, endobronchial ultrasound (EBUS) bronchoscope
- Argon plasma coagulation (APC), electrocautery and cryotherapy devices
- Multiple high-end ventilators, pulmonary function analyzers, blood gas analyzers
Core Strengths
- Diagnosis and treatment of severe pneumonia
- Standardized management of chronic airway diseases — COPD and bronchial asthma
- Early diagnosis and treatment of lung cancer
- Invasive and non-invasive mechanical ventilation for acute and chronic respiratory failure
- Management of multi-organ failure in the elderly
- Electronic and autofluorescence bronchoscopy: bronchial mucosal biopsy, bronchoalveolar lavage, transbronchial lung biopsy
- Endobronchial resection of benign and malignant tumors (electrocautery, cryotherapy, argon plasma coagulation)
- Airway balloon dilation for airway stenosis
- CT- or ultrasound-guided lung biopsy
- Pulmonary function tests: spirometry, diffusion capacity, bronchodilator test, bronchial provocation test

Main Diseases Treated
Pneumonia, bronchial asthma,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), bronchitis, emphysema, pulmonary bullae, pulmonary embolism, pleurisy, sarcoidosis, bronchiectasis, interstitial lung disease, sleep apnea, pulmonary nodules, lung cancer, respiratory failure and other common, complex and critical respiratory conditions.
Recognition
On the eve of Chinese New Year in 2020, six staff members of the department were among the first medical teams sent to Wuhan to fight the COVID-19 pandemic. Several received national and provincial honors, including National Advanced Individual in COVID-19 Response, Third-Class Merit, commendations and the Shaanxi March 8 Red Banner Pacesetter award.
